The Analyst I - Facilities position, under close supervision, incumbents perform the more standard support and analysis duties while learning IEHP business operation policies and procedures and specific techniques related to analysis. Will work standard reports, ad-hoc requests, studies, analyses.  With experience assignments become more diversified and are performed under more general supervision.

Key Responsibilities

  1. Collaborate with department Team Members to coordinate, compile and monitor assigned projects and reports to ensure reporting is complete and submitted timely.
  2. Responsible for analyzing report requests to determine users’ needs and objectives, identify the correct criteria to meet reporting request and ensure the delivered report is accurate, timely, and formatted appropriately.
  3. Responsible for maintaining knowledge of the various data sources utilized by the department for regulatory reporting, as well as a clear understanding of IEHP business operations to be able to appropriately apply criteria and methodology to meet requestors’ reporting needs.
  4. Significant participation in analysis, interpretation, and translating of complex data, issues, trends, and relationships into effective strategies and action plans.
  5. Responsible for troubleshooting reporting issues as well as incorrect data results. Provide Business support to database users and work as a liaison between database users and the IT department as needed.
  6. Responsible for managing assigned projects and effectively communicating with teams if any project deadlines will not be met well in advance of the project due date.
  7. Document all reporting projects and reports within a project consistently, following department protocols, ensure updates to department processes and standard reporting documentation is completed as updates occur.
  8. Establish and maintain effective working relationships with others throughout the organization as well as with the Medicare delegates.
